What Causes Painful Intercourse With Vaginal Spotting?

Hi. One week ago I had a pap smear (on day 17 of my cycle) and an intravaginal ultrasound. It was a little painful and I noticed some blood on the swab my dr took. Four nights later I experienced some pain during sex with my husband, and since then I have experienced intermittent spotting. It is watery discharge with bright red blood. Should I be concerned or might I just be healing after the pap smear? (I have also been taking low dose aspirin and wondered if that might affect things)

General & Family Physician 's  Response
Hi welcome to health care magic...

You had done two good test for rule out any organic pathology if present..
You have not mentioned report of this two of pap smear and USG....

If USG and pap smear is normal than rule out hormonal cause by hormonal estimation if needed...

Your per speculum examination also done to rule out if any polyp like lesion or cervicitis if present ....

I needed suitable hormonal pill and trenexemic acid might be prescribed..

If no significant cause found than aspirin might be the reason for bleed as it can lead bleed in high dose if you are taking.

Take care

Gynecologist consultation for examination
